Material Solutions for Key EV Challenges
Electric drive systems operate under increasingly demanding conditions. Higher motor speeds, greater power density, and more compact designs require materials that deliver reliable electrical conductivity, effective heat dissipation, strong insulation, and long service life.
At TMC2026, Volsun is highlighting several of its core technologies:
Third-generation Shaft Grounding Ring
Designed to help protect motor bearings from shaft currents, Volsun's latest shaft grounding ring provides a reliable electrical discharge path that helps reduce bearing damage and extend motor service life. It is suitable for electric drive motors, industrial motors, and other applications where shaft current protection is essential.
Silicone Thermal Pads
As electronic systems continue to become more compact, efficient heat transfer is increasingly important. Volsun's silicone thermal pads are designed to improve thermal contact between heat-generating components and heat sinks, helping maintain stable operating temperatures in power electronics, battery systems, and control modules.

Silicone Potting Compounds
For electronic components operating in demanding environments, silicone potting compounds provide thermal conductivity together with insulation, moisture protection, and mechanical stability. These materials are widely used in power modules, controllers, sensors, and other EV electronic assemblies.
